政策资讯编译提速:代码优化实战策略
|
在政策资讯编译领域,信息时效性直接决定内容价值。当大量官方文件、公告和解读稿集中发布时,传统人工处理方式难以应对高频更新节奏。借助代码优化,可显著提升从原始文本到结构化数据的转化效率。
2026AI模拟图,仅供参考 核心瓶颈常出现在重复性操作上,例如提取政策标题、发布时间、发布单位等字段。通过正则表达式预定义匹配规则,能快速定位关键信息,避免逐行阅读。结合Python中的re模块与jsonschema验证机制,确保提取结果格式统一且可追溯。针对多源异构数据(如PDF、网页爬取、扫描件),引入OCR技术前先进行图像预处理。利用Pillow库对图片降噪、去模糊、调整对比度,可大幅提升Tesseract识别准确率。同时,将文档分块处理,避免单次加载过大导致内存溢出。 自动化流程中加入异常捕获与日志记录是稳定运行的关键。使用logging模块实时追踪每条任务执行状态,一旦遇到解析失败或网络超时,系统可自动重试并标记问题样本,便于后期人工复核。 进一步提升性能的方法包括异步处理与批量请求。通过asyncio与aiohttp实现非阻塞网络请求,使多个政策页面并行下载;再配合队列管理,有效降低整体延迟。对于频繁调用的接口,启用缓存机制,避免重复请求同一来源。 最终,将整个流程封装为可复用的函数模块,并搭配配置文件管理参数(如网址列表、关键词库),实现“一次配置,多次运行”。团队成员只需关注内容逻辑,无需重复编写底层代码,真正实现高效协作。 代码优化不仅是技术升级,更是工作模式的变革。当工具链成熟后,编译速度可提升5倍以上,让团队有更多精力聚焦于内容质量与深度分析。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

